At least 10 extra staff will be taken on by insurer across various departments

Insurer Elite is set to make a raft of appointments as it plans to expand.

Chief executive Jason Smart said the business will take on at least 10 more staff across claims, reinsurance, IT, administration, underwriting and operations to support new and existing projects as they expand.

He added: “We know what we do well at Elite and we have taken the time to put the right people in place to get the job done properly.

“The strong relationships we build have opened many doors for us and we have a number of exciting opportunities in the pipeline.”

Some of the roles will be based at the company’s UK headquarters in Grantham, while others will operate out of its London and Warrington offices.
